    ## Core Design Principles
    
    ### 1. Mobile-First Always
    - Start with 320px width (smallest phone)
    - Breakpoints: 576px (phone), 768px (tablet), 992px (laptop), 1200px (desktop)
    - Single-column default, expand only when space allows
    
    ### 2. Visual Hierarchy
    Guide user attention using:
    - **Size:** Larger = more important
    - **Color:** Bright/contrasting = attention
    - **Whitespace:** More space = emphasis
    - **Proximity:** Related items grouped together
    - **Contrast:** Dark on light or light on dark (4.5:1 minimum for text)
    
    ### 3. Whitespace is Your Weapon
    - Space elements in multiples of 8px (8, 16, 24, 32, 48, 64)
    - Breathing room between sections: 48-64px minimum
    - Padding inside cards: 24-32px

    ## Quick Reference
    
    ### Color System
    Build a primary color scale (50-900):
    - **Primary:** Brand color (CTAs, links, active states)
    - **Neutrals:** Grays 50-900 (text, backgrounds, borders)
    - **Semantic:** Success (green), Error (red), Warning (yellow/orange)
    
    Tools: Huevy.app, Coolors.co, Adobe Color
    
    ### Typography Scale (8px baseline)
    ```
    text-xs:   12px / 16px line-height
    text-sm:   14px / 20px
    text-base: 16px / 24px (body default)
    text-lg:   18px / 28px
    text-xl:   20px / 28px
    text-2xl:  24px / 32px
    text-3xl:  30px / 36px (section headers)
    text-4xl:  36px / 40px
    text-5xl:  48px / 1 (hero titles)
    ```
    
    **Font pairing:** 2 fonts max (sans-serif for UI, optional serif for headings)
    
    ### Layout Patterns
    - **CSS Grid:** 2D layouts (page structure)
    - **Flexbox:** 1D layouts (component internals)
    - **Auto-fit grid:** `repeat(auto-fit, minmax(280px, 1fr))` (no media queries!)
    
    ### Micro-Interactions
    - **Hover:** Scale 1.05x (buttons feel clickable)
    - **Click:** Scale 0.95x (tactile feedback)
    - **Duration:** 0.2-0.3s max (keep it subtle)
    - **Animate only:** `transform` and `opacity` (GPU accelerated)
    
    ### Accessibility (WCAG 2.2)
    - **Text contrast:** 4.5:1 minimum (normal text), 3:1 (large text)
    - **UI components:** 3:1 contrast minimum
    - **Keyboard navigation:** Tab order logical, focus states visible (3:1 contrast)
    - **ARIA labels:** Always provide for buttons, images, interactive elements

    ## Shadcn/ui + Tailwind Stack
    
    ### Setup (Next.js)
    ```bash
    npx create-next-app@latest project-name --typescript --tailwind --app
    cd project-name
    npx shadcn@latest init
    ```
    
    Choose: Style (Default), Base color (Blue or custom), CSS variables (Yes)
    
    ### Adding Components
    ```bash
    npx shadcn@latest add button
    npx shadcn@latest add card
    npx shadcn@latest add dialog
    npx shadcn@latest add calendar
    ```
    
    Components appear in `components/ui/` — you own the code, customize freely.
    
    ### Tailwind Best Practices
    - Use design tokens (not arbitrary values): `p-4` not `p-[17px]`
    - Responsive utilities: `w-full md:w-1/2 lg:w-1/3`
    - Dark mode: `dark:bg-gray-900 dark:text-white`

    ## Pre-Build Checklist
    
    Before writing code, confirm:
    - [ ] Color palette defined (primary + neutrals + semantic colors)
    - [ ] Typography scale chosen (6-8 sizes)
    - [ ] Component library picked (Shadcn + Tailwind)
    - [ ] Mobile breakpoints planned (576px, 768px, 992px)
    - [ ] Accessibility contrast ratios checked (4.5:1 text, 3:1 UI)
    - [ ] Micro-interaction list (hover, click, success states)
    - [ ] Grid layout sketched (mobile → desktop progression)

    ## The 5 Laws of Beautiful UI
    
    1. **Contrast creates hierarchy** (big vs small, dark vs light)
    2. **Whitespace creates calm** (never fear empty space)
    3. **Consistency builds trust** (same patterns repeated)
    4. **Feedback confirms action** (animations, success messages)
    5. **Accessibility includes everyone** (contrast, keyboard, screen readers)
